Default Read Receipt

I can't seem to get the read receipt to work. I'm using Outlook 2003 with pop
mail. It used to work and then all of a sudden it stopped. Whenever I have
the option selected under Tracking Option for a read receipt and send an
email, I never get notified that the user has opened the email. I checked the
registry entry for the read receipt and it looks OK. I even tried removing
Outlook and all directories and reinstalling. Any help would be appreciated.
